First Aid is defined as the initial treatment that is given to individuals that become suddenly ill or injured. The treatment is typically given immediately after the occurrence of the event and is used majorly to stabilize injured or ill people pending the time the right medical assistance is received.

Spinach is also known
as the super food because of its high concentrations of various vitamins and
minerals. It is also contains powerful antioxidants like beta-carotene, lutein,
and zeaxanthin that are responsible for immune system protection. The best way
to prepare spinach is to boil it for about a minute. This is to help reduce concentrations
of oxalic acids while, minimizing the loss of its major nutrients and flavors.
It is known to be the super food because it has nutritional contents that can
prevent cancer.</span>
<span>Why is exercise
important for someone with arthritis and what types of exercises might a
doctor or physical therapist reccomend to someone with arthritis?
It increases strength and flexibility, reduces joint pain and helps fight fatigue.
<span>- movement range exercises, strengthening exercises, aerobic exercise and other activities.</span></span>
